#6464e5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6464e5 is composed of 39.2% red, 39.2%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.3% cyan, 56.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 71.3% and a lightness of 64.5%. #6464e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#c8c8ff with #0000cb.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#6464e5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6464e5 has RGB values of R:100, G:100, B:229 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 6579429.

Shades and Tints of #6464e5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02020d is the darkest color, while #fbfb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6464e5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a3a3a6 is the less saturated color, while #4f4ffa is the most saturated one.
